2010-10-16 25 views
6

¿Cómo obtengo esos valores? Veo el ejemplo en la página YUI para hacer esto, pero usando un evento click, y luego llamando al método get ('winWidth') en el objetivo del evento. Pero, ¿cómo puedo obtener estos valores sin el uso de ningún evento? Graciascómo obtener ancho y alto de ventana con YUI?

Respuesta

4

Simplemente

YAHOO.util.Dom.getViewportWidth(); 
YAHOO.util.Dom.getViewportHeight(); 

tener en cuenta que puede reducir el espacio de nombres YUI como se muestra abajo

(function() { 
    var Yutil = YAHOO.util, 

     Ydom = Ytil.Dom; 

    Ydom.getViewportWidth(); 
    Ydom.getViewportHeight(); 
})(); 
+1

En caso de que esté utilizando YUI3, las llamadas correspondientes son 'Y.one ("cuerpo") .get ("winHeight") 'y' Y.one ("cuerpo"). get ("winWidth") ' – brandizzi

Cuestiones relacionadas